Output 343cc76e54c9a020f7090361873b0ec3f8be234ba450d7ad53c808dcdc3f506c:0

value
148264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a396821a94d6c2115f95cdb7821c5c660550d239 OP_EQUAL
address
MNp8gC95LVL77KK6D7fHEHgJ12BvvxFsRC
transaction
343cc76e54c9a020f7090361873b0ec3f8be234ba450d7ad53c808dcdc3f506c
spent
true